package org.eclipse.nebula.widgets.pagination.snippets.tree;
import java.util.Collection;
import org.eclipse.jface.viewers.ITreeContentProvider;
import org.eclipse.jface.viewers.Viewer;
import org.eclipse.nebula.widgets.pagination.snippets.model.Team;
public class TeamContentProvider implements ITreeContentProvider {
private static final Object[] EMPTY_OBJECT = new Object[0];
private static TeamContentProvider instance;
/**
* Returns an instance of ArrayContentProvider. Since instances of this
* class do not maintain any state, they can be shared between multiple
* clients.
*
* @return an instance of ArrayContentProvider
*
* @since 3.5
*/
public static TeamContentProvider getInstance() {
synchronized (TeamContentProvider.class) {
if (instance == null) {
instance = new TeamContentProvider();
}
return instance;
}
}
/**
* Returns the elements in the input, which must be either an array or a
* <code>Collection</code>.
*/
public Object[] getElements(Object inputElement) {
if (inputElement instanceof Object[]) {
return (Object[]) inputElement;
}
if (inputElement instanceof Collection) {
return ((Collection) inputElement).toArray();
}
return EMPTY_OBJECT;
}
public Object[] getChildren(Object parentElement) {
if (parentElement instanceof Team) {
return ((Team) parentElement).getPersons().toArray();
}
return EMPTY_OBJECT;
}
public Object getParent(Object element) {
return null;
}
public boolean hasChildren(Object element) {
if (element instanceof Team) {
return ((Team) element).getPersons().size() > 0;
}
return false;
}
public void dispose() {
}
public void inputChanged(Viewer viewer, Object oldInput, Object newInput) {
}
}
